Summary: Ernest Hemingway's renowned novel, The Sun Also Rises, unfolds against the backdrop of Europe in the 1920s. Through the lens of an American journalist and his circle of expatriate companions, the narrative delves into themes of love, self-discovery and the lingering scars of war amid the opulence of the Jazz Age. Hemingway's prose, characterized by its simplicity and depth, renders this work an enduring portrayal of intricacies of human relationships. (https://rupapublications.co.in/book/the-sun-also-rises)
